Interior carving colorful heat insulation glass
Technical field
The utility model relates to a kind of glass, especially interior carving colorful heat insulation glass.
Background technology
Along with social progress and the raising of technical merit, people to house and the comfort level of public building, energy saving, functional etc. require more and more higher.Country " 12 " planning proposes, and building industry Gonna breakthrough building energy conservation, green building material, puts forth effort to use advanced construction material." the energy-saving glass technical specification for building " drafted by Chinese architecture and industrial glass association and organization for 2014 clearly proposes building glass to heat insulation, the technology requirement of insulation.According to statistics, account for the 30% of whole nation total energy consumption at China's building energy consumption, and the energy lost by glass door and window accounts for building the 50% of total energy consumption.China's unit are heating building energy consumption is equivalent to 2.2 times of the close developed country of weather conditions.Within 2013, coal is marked by door and window dissipation energy consumption about 200,000,000 tons in the whole nation.Door and window is the peripheral openings position of building, is the key of architectural exterior-protecting construction, and the thermal resistance of glass is lower 3-10 times than body of wall, is the weak link of insulation in building enclosure.
Therefore, double glazing has been invented by some producers, many air layers than ordinary insulating glass, heat-insulating property improves relatively, is substantially reduced the energy consumption brought due to heating or air-conditioning, but, under identical thickness, the intensity of double glazing is less than simple glass, the problem that there is insufficient strength.
Utility model content
The deficiency existed for prior art, the purpose of this utility model is to provide interior carving colorful heat insulation glass, while having heat-insulating property, also has stronger intensity.
For achieving the above object, the utility model provides following technical scheme: interior carving colorful heat insulation glass, including the first original sheet glass, second original sheet glass and the 3rd original sheet glass, it is provided with the first air layer between described first original sheet glass and the second original sheet glass, it is provided with the second air layer between described second original sheet glass and the 3rd original sheet glass, it is provided with supporting construction in described first air layer and the second air layer, described supporting construction includes orthogonal transverse supporting rod and vertical support bar, the side, both sides of described transverse supporting rod and vertical support bar contacts at the surface of two original sheet glasses respectively;
Described first original sheet glass is provided with LOW-E film near the side of the first air layer, and described 3rd original sheet glass is provided with LOW-E film near the side of the second air layer.
By using technique scheme, interior carving colorful heat insulation glass is many two-layer air layers than ordinary insulating glass, and heat-insulating property improves relatively, are substantially reduced the energy consumption brought due to heating or air-conditioning.It is coated with the LOW-E film of last layer good in thermal property.It can end the suitable energy being mapped to indoor by the sun, plays bigger effect of heat insulation.Further, since be provided with supporting construction, the intensity making interior carving colorful heat insulation glass is higher, and such supporting construction is suitable for three glass two chamber double glazings of little area.
The utility model is further arranged to: the periphery of described first, second, third original sheet glass is bondd with glass bar by bonding agent, the inner peripheral of described glass bar is provided with sealing strip, and described sealing strip is located at first, second air layer and is bondd by bonding agent and first, second, third original sheet glass.
The utility model is further arranged to: be filled with inert gas in described first, second air layer.
The utility model is further arranged to: be provided with drier in described first, second air layer.
The utility model is further arranged to: described first, the 3rd original sheet glass is heat-reflecting glass.
The utility model is further arranged to: described first original sheet glass is provided with laser engraving layer towards the side of the first air layer, and described first original sheet glass is provided with colorful layer towards indoor side.
By using technique scheme, three ripple two chamber double glazings are to be made up of three layer flat plate glass.Surrounding is with high-strength high-air-tightness compound binding agent, and by three sheet glass and sealing strip, glass bar is bonding, seal.Centre is filled with dry gas, is filled with drier in frame, to ensure the aridity of air between sheet glass.The original sheet glass of various different performance can be selected as requested, such as water white transparency float glass ultra-clear glasses, pattern glass, antisolar glass, heat-reflecting glass, wire glass, safety glass etc. and frame (aluminium chassis or glass bar etc.), through cementing, be soldered or welded and make.Wherein, it is provided with laser engraving layer at the first original sheet glass towards indoor side, can at random carve out the pattern wanted, coordinating supporting construction, making interior carving colorful heat insulation glass have picture sense.

Detailed description of the invention
Hereinafter, embodiment of the present utility model is illustrated.
With reference to Fig. 1, interior carving colorful heat insulation glass, including the first original sheet glass the 1, second original sheet glass 2 and the 3rd original sheet glass 3, it is provided with the first air layer 4 between first original sheet glass 1 and the second original sheet glass 2, it is provided with the second air layer 5 between second original sheet glass 2 and the 3rd original sheet glass 3, it is provided with supporting construction 10 in first air layer 4 and the second air layer 5, supporting construction 10 includes orthogonal transverse supporting rod 101 and vertical support bar 102, and the side, both sides of transverse supporting rod 101 and vertical support bar 102 contacts at the surface of two original sheet glasses respectively;First original sheet glass 1 is provided with LOW-E film 6 near the side of the first air layer 4, and the 3rd original sheet glass 3 is provided with LOW-E film 6 near the side of the second air layer 5.
So, the pyroconductivity of glass is 27 times of air, as long as double glazing is to seal, this double glazing is just at optimal effect of heat insulation, interior carving colorful heat insulation glass is many two-layer air layers than ordinary insulating glass, and heat-insulating property improves relatively, are substantially reduced the energy consumption brought due to heating or air-conditioning.It is coated with the LOW-E film 6 of last layer good in thermal property.It can end the suitable energy being mapped to indoor by the sun, plays bigger effect of heat insulation.Further, since be provided with supporting construction 10, the intensity making interior carving colorful heat insulation glass is higher.
Wherein, the periphery of first original sheet glass the 1, second original sheet glass 2 and the 3rd original sheet glass 3 is bondd with glass bar 7 by bonding agent, the inner peripheral of glass bar 7 is provided with sealing strip 8, and sealing strip 8 is located at first original sheet glass the 1, second air layer 5 and is bondd by bonding agent and first original sheet glass the 1, second original sheet glass 2 and the 3rd original sheet glass 3.It is filled with inert gas in first original sheet glass the 1, second air layer 5.It is provided with drier 9 in first original sheet glass the 1, second air layer 5.
So, three ripple two chamber double glazings are to be made up of three layer flat plate glass.Surrounding is with high-strength high-air-tightness compound binding agent, and by three sheet glass and sealing strip 8, glass bar 7 is bonding, seal.Centre is filled with dry gas, is filled with drier 9 in frame, to ensure the aridity of air between sheet glass.First original sheet glass 1 is provided with laser engraving layer 11 towards the side of the first air layer 4, and the first original sheet glass 1 is provided with colorful layer 12 towards indoor side.
In the present embodiment, interior carving colorful heat insulation glass has the advantage that
1) visible light transmissivity is high, and permeability is good, and Indoor Natural daylighting is effective;
2) substantial amounts of sun heat radiation is allowed winter to enter indoor, in order to increase the heat energy of indoor;
3) many layer of air layers than ordinary insulating glass, heat-insulating property improves relatively, is substantially reduced the energy consumption brought due to heating or air-conditioning;
4) many 1 layer of air layers than ordinary insulating glass, sound insulation and noise reducing performance is greatly improved, as hollow layer selects inert gas to fill, and the raising that its performance will make progress, be conducive to building quiet comfortable live and work environment, be the optimal selection being located in downtown areas building;
5) having good energy-saving effect, can be substantially reduced constructing operation energy consumption, reduce the installed capacity of air-conditioning, the transparent cavity glass of follow-up infusion of financial resources ratio greatly reduces, beneficially environmental protection.
6) there is picture sense, be provided with laser engraving layer 11 at the first original sheet glass 1 towards indoor side, can at random carve out the pattern wanted, coordinating supporting construction 10, making interior carving colorful heat insulation glass have picture sense.
